Simone Biles and Jonathan Owens keep the flame alive. Simone Biles and Jonathan Owens didn’t just say “I do” once—they went all in, tying the knot twice in 2023. First, they kept it sweet and simple with a courthouse wedding in Houston on April 22. But the real celebration came on May 6 in Cabo San Lucas, surrounded by family, sunshine, and wedding magic. Fast forward two years, and Jonathan wasn’t about to let the anniversary slip by. He posted a sweet snap on Instagram of the two looking like they just walked off a runway. His caption? Simple and perfect: “Happy Anniversary to my queen 🏔️.” But it hasn’t been all smooth sailing.

When Simone and Jonathan first tied the knot, long-distance quickly became their reality. As Simone went after Olympic glory, Jonathan was across the country, playing football.
